Trains (closest useful stations)
Clandon (SWR, New Guildford Line via Cobham/Epsom) — Ripley does not have a local trainstation. As far as the crow flies, the closest railway station is Clandon which is about an hours walk or a 5-10 minute drive. convenient for Guildford and London Waterloo via Cobham/Epsom; a quieter local station.
Reaching Clandon from Ripley: White Bus 462/463 serves Clandon rail station en-route to Guildford. whitebus.co.uk
Woking (SWR, Main Line) — the area’s primary hub with fast, frequent services to London Waterloo; best option for rapid London journeys.
West Byfleet (SWR, Main Line) — local stop on the same London Waterloo main line; useful for London-bound services if approaching via A245.
Reaching West Byfleet from Ripley: no SCC-listed direct bus; typical options are 462/463 to Woking then one stop by train, or cycle/drive.
Buses
715 Kingston–Cobham–Ripley–Guildford (Falcon Buses) – principal east–west link for Ripley (stops incl. Post Office). Latest operator timetable and SCC Listing confirm current pattern.
462/463 Woking–Send–Ripley–Burpham/Clandon–Guildford (White Bus) – direct to both Woking (rail hub) and Guildford; also calls at Clandon station. whitebus.co.uk
40 Woking–Send–Ripley (Safeguard) – Tuesdays only shopper service as per timetable and SCC Listing.
678 Ripley–Howard of Effingham School (Reptons) – school days only.
